§ 134.219   Sanctions.

A Judge may impose appropriate sanctions, except for fees, costs, or monetary penalties, which he or she deems necessary to serve the ends of justice, if a party or its attorney:

(a) Fails to comply with an order of the Judge;

(b) Fails to comply with the rules set forth in this part;

(c) Acts in bad faith or for purposes of delay or harassment;

(d) Submits false statements knowingly, recklessly, or with deliberate disregard for the truth; or

(e) Otherwise acts in an unethical or disruptive manner.
